Trigger Warning: This episode contains sensitive content around birth and birth trauma and may not be for everyone.
Kayleigh describes the birth of her son as the worst day of her life; and it literally was because she actually died during birth. Her son was born via emergency cesarean as she was being resuscitated on the operating table after experiencing an Amniotic Fluid Embolism. She and her baby survived and are healthy and well but the lasting trauma and post-traumatic stress is something she is still working through two years later. As a survivor and therapist, she is a voice for of support and encouragement for those who have experienced any kind of birth trauma. Today, she shares her story and her emotional process of recovery to help other mothers who may be struggling with recognizing and processing their birth trauma.
